اطلاعیه

Collapse
No announcement yet.

درباره آینده ARM های ST

Collapse
X
 
  • فیلتر
  • زمان
  • Show
Clear All
new posts

    #31
    پاسخ : درباره آینده ARM های ST

    نوشته اصلی توسط رضا سپاس یار
    یه کتاب دیگه دارم به نام "برنامه نویسی C برای دانشجویان برق" که در اون با IAR کار شده. ایشالا برای نمایشگاه کتاب امسال آماده میشه.

    موفق باشید.
    ای ول داری داداش . با اینکه تالیف کتاب سود زیادی نسبت به وقتی که صرف میشه نداره . اما انجام دادی
    موفق باشی
    همیشه به یاد خدا باش !

    دیدگاه


      #32
      پاسخ : پاسخ : درباره آینده ARM های ST

      نوشته اصلی توسط رضا سپاس یار
      سلام،

      با ناشرش تماس بگیرید، راهنمایی تون می کنند. http://fadakbook.ir/contact-us

      متاسفانه برای AVR امکانش نبود (به دلیل منطبق بودن با استاندارد فنی و حرفه ای) اما یه کتاب دیگه دارم به نام "برنامه نویسی C برای دانشجویان برق" که در اون با IAR کار شده. ایشالا برای نمایشگاه کتاب امسال آماده میشه.

      موفق باشید.
      سلام آقای سپاسیار

      میخواستم یه انتقادی کنم. این کتاب آرم شما بیشتر جنبه تبلیغات داره. در مورد تایمر اصلا خوب گفته نشده. انتراپت خارجی گفته نشده. i2c و spi اصلا بهش اشاره هم نشده. RTC هم اصلا اشاره نشده.watchdog که انقدر مسئله مهمیه هم حتی بهش اشاره هم نشده. نمیدونم دیگران این کتاب رو چطور دیدن. اما ما در جایی که با آرم کار میکنیم خیلی به این کتاب انتقاد شد. بیشترش توضیحات اولیه هست و همه عقیده داشتن شما بقیش رو در کلاسهاتون میگید. دیگران که مبتدی هستن فقط میخوان یاد بگیرن و برای کسانی که کار کردن خیلی مختصر گفته شده و نصف کتاب دیتاشیت هست

      دیدگاه


        #33
        پاسخ : درباره آینده ARM های ST

        نوشته اصلی توسط مرجان کهندل
        این کتاب فقط برای آشنایی مناسب هست. اگه قرار نیست در کتاب آموزش آرم از این ها حرفی زده بشه، پس باید از چی حرف زده بشه؟
        سلام
        بله یه موقع یه نفر می خواهد بعد یه مقدمه کوچیک که متوجه بشه چی به چیه بره سراغ راه اندازی قسمت های جانبی میکرو که بتونه کارش را سریع با اون راه بندازه و با چیزای جانبی کاری نداشته باشه. در این صورت حرف شما درسته
        فیلم آموزشی میکروکنترلر LPC1768
        فیلم آموزشی تکمیلی و پیشرفته میکروکنترلر LPC1768
        فیلم آموزش کاربردی زبان سی در میکروکنترلر ARM
        فیلم آموزش مقدماتی میکروکنترلر LPC1788 به زودی ...

        دیدگاه


          #34
          پاسخ : پاسخ : درباره آینده ARM های ST

          نوشته اصلی توسط مرجان کهندل
          سلام آقای سپاسیار

          میخواستم یه انتقادی کنم. این کتاب آرم شما بیشتر جنبه تبلیغات داره. در مورد تایمر اصلا خوب گفته نشده. انتراپت خارجی گفته نشده. i2c و spi اصلا بهش اشاره هم نشده. RTC هم اصلا اشاره نشده.watchdog که انقدر مسئله مهمیه هم حتی بهش اشاره هم نشده. نمیدونم دیگران این کتاب رو چطور دیدن. اما ما در جایی که با آرم کار میکنیم خیلی به این کتاب انتقاد شد. بیشترش توضیحات اولیه هست و همه عقیده داشتن شما بقیش رو در کلاسهاتون میگید.
          سلام،
          میخواستم یه انتقادی کنم. این کتاب آرم شما بیشتر جنبه تبلیغات داره.
          میشه بفرمایید تبلیغ چی؟ اگر منظورتون کلاسه که هیچ جایی از کتاب هیچ صحبتی در این مورد نشده. واقعیتش من همین الان فقط یک روز در هفته میرسم کار آموزش انجام بدم و در حالیکه متفاضی بیش از این هست متاسفانه فرصتش رو ندارم. پس در مورد چیزی که تقاضاش بیشتر از عرضه است نیازی به تبلیغ وجود نداره و من هم هیج جایی در کتاب تبلیغ این موضوع رو نکردم.

          در مورد تایمر اصلا خوب گفته نشده. انتراپت خارجی گفته نشده. i2c و spi اصلا بهش اشاره هم نشده. RTC هم اصلا اشاره نشده.watchdog که انقدر مسئله مهمیه هم حتی بهش اشاره هم نشده. نمیدونم دیگران این کتاب رو چطور دیدن. اما ما در جایی که با آرم کار میکنیم خیلی به این کتاب انتقاد شد. بیشترش توضیحات اولیه هست و همه عقیده داشتن شما بقیش رو در کلاسهاتون میگید.
          برای کسی که می خواهد آرم یاد بگیره باید دانش و تجربه ی قبلی در حدی باشه که فقط یک سرنخ و راهنما نیاز داشته باشه. در حالیکه در مورد AVR اینطور نیست. من هم به همین دلیل تو کتاب AVR تمام مواردی که انتقاد کردید دقیقا توضیح دادم. چون اونجا دانشجو یک مرجع جامع نیاز داره و باید با اصول آشنا بشه. مثلا در کتاب AVR یک فصل که حدود 100 صفحه است تایمر به طور کامل توضیح داده شده و شما اگر مفهوم و طرز کار اون رو خوب یاد بگیرید در کار کردن با ARM فقط کافیه دیتاشیت رو مطالعه کرده و رجیسترها رو تنظیم کنید (همینطور در مورد SPI، I2C، Watchdog و...). اثبات این صحبت من اینه که شما هیچ مرجع جامعی برای میکروکنترلرهای آرم به زبان انگلیسی نمی تونید پیدا کنید (برخلاف میکروهای 8 بیتی که کلی کتاب و PDF زبان اصلی براشون وجود داره) چون در تمام دنیا وقتی افراد میان از ابزارها و قطعات پیشرفته تر استفاده کنند روش استفاده از کاتالوگ سازنده و منابع موجود در وب رو قبلاً یاد گرفتند.

          دیگران که مبتدی هستن فقط میخوان یاد بگیرن و برای کسانی که کار کردن خیلی مختصر گفته شده
          در مقدمه کتاب اشاره شده که این کتاب برای افراد مبتدی مناسب نیست. من فیدبک های خوبی از افراد با تجربه که AVR یا PIC رو مسلط بودن گرفتم.

          و نصف کتاب دیتاشیت هست
          لطفا یک بار دیگه دقیقتر بشمارید، متوجه میشید که اشتباه قضاوت کردید.

          در نهایت اینکه کتاب نوشتن در زمینه های فنی و تخصصی تو ایران هیج سودی برای مولف نداره و نباید توقع داشته باشیم که یک کتاب ارزون قیمت برامون معجزه کنه. از کتاب فقط در حد یک راهنما انتظار داشته باشیم. خودمون زحمت بکشیم، منابع رو مطالعه کنیم و پشتکار داشته باشیم تا در کارمون پیشرفت کنیم.
          There is nothing so practical as a good theory. — Kurt Lewin, 1951

          دیدگاه


            #35
            پاسخ : درباره آینده ARM های ST

            سلام آقای سپاسیار

            ممنونم از پاسختون

            ببینید مسئله ای که حائز اهمیت در کتبتون اینه که درباره راهندازی و آرایش وقفه در IAR اصلا اشاره نشده
            جون همونطور که میدونید آرایش وقفه در هر کامپایلری تکنیک خاص خودش رو داره و توابع ذاتی داره و اینها دیگه در usermanual نیست

            دیدگاه


              #36
              پاسخ : درباره آینده ARM های ST

              نوشته اصلی توسط مرجان کهندل
              سلام آقای سپاسیار

              ممنونم از پاسختون

              ببینید مسئله ای که حائز اهمیت در کتبتون اینه که درباره راهندازی و آرایش وقفه در IAR اصلا اشاره نشده
              جون همونطور که میدونید آرایش وقفه در هر کامپایلری تکنیک خاص خودش رو داره و توابع ذاتی داره و اینها دیگه در usermanual نیست
              سلام،

              خواهش می کنم.
              مثالی که از تایمر در فصل 4 وجود داره به صورت وقفه ایه و کاملاً توضیح داده شده. در ضمن قبل از اون هم واحد کنترل وقفه (VIC) دقیقاً توصیف شده. اگرچه توضیح توابع ذاتی IAR در Manual جامع خودش وجود داره با اینحال در این کامپایلر برای هر قطعه یک یا چندین مثال وجود داره که اکثراً به صورت وقفه ای نوشته شده اند.
              There is nothing so practical as a good theory. — Kurt Lewin, 1951

              دیدگاه


                #37
                پاسخ : پاسخ : درباره آینده ARM های ST

                نوشته اصلی توسط رضا سپاس یار
                سلام،

                خواهش می کنم.
                مثالی که از تایمر در فصل 4 وجود داره به صورت وقفه ایه و کاملاً توضیح داده شده. در ضمن قبل از اون هم واحد کنترل وقفه (VIC) دقیقاً توصیف شده. اگرچه توضیح توابع ذاتی IAR در Manual جامع خودش وجود داره با اینحال در این کامپایلر برای هر قطعه یک یا چندین مثال وجود داره که اکثراً به صورت وقفه ای نوشته شده اند.
                من هر کاری کردم مثال تایمر جواب نداد. مثال lcd هم باید در تابع busy تاخیر بزاریم
                مشکل فایل startup هم هست

                دیدگاه


                  #38
                  پاسخ : درباره آینده ARM های ST

                  در صورت لزوم شما می تونید مشکلتون در مورد ARM رو اینجا مطرح کنید:

                  http://forums.arm.com/index.php?/forum/3-arm-tech/

                  و برای مایکروهای ST هم اینجا می تونید مطرح کنید:


                  https://my.st.com/public/STe2ecommunities/default.aspx

                  دیدگاه


                    #39
                    پاسخ : پاسخ : درباره آینده ARM های ST

                    نوشته اصلی توسط رضا سپاس یار
                    سلام،

                    خواهش می کنم.
                    مثالی که از تایمر در فصل 4 وجود داره به صورت وقفه ایه و کاملاً توضیح داده شده. در ضمن قبل از اون هم واحد کنترل وقفه (VIC) دقیقاً توصیف شده. اگرچه توضیح توابع ذاتی IAR در Manual جامع خودش وجود داره با اینحال در این کامپایلر برای هر قطعه یک یا چندین مثال وجود داره که اکثراً به صورت وقفه ای نوشته شده اند.
                    میشه لطف کنید و پروژه تایمر بخش 4 رو که جواب داده رو برای من پلود کنید، چون ممکن تو کتاب اشکال تایپی داشته باشه یا یه مشکلی باشه، ممنون میشم

                    دیدگاه


                      #40
                      پاسخ : پاسخ : درباره آینده ARM های ST

                      نوشته اصلی توسط مرجان کهندل
                      میشه لطف کنید و پروژه تایمر بخش 4 رو که جواب داده رو برای من پلود کنید، چون ممکن تو کتاب اشکال تایپی داشته باشه یا یه مشکلی باشه، ممنون میشم
                      سلام، سورس برنامه ها همراه با فایل شبیه سازیش در CD همراه کتاب وجود داره.
                      There is nothing so practical as a good theory. — Kurt Lewin, 1951

                      دیدگاه


                        #41
                        پاسخ : درباره آینده ARM های ST

                        نوشته اصلی توسط حمید نجفی
                        به زودی یه طرح از STM32F103 میزارم به همراه یک FREERTOS تست شده
                        خیلی سرم شلوغه الان
                        سلام و وقت بخیر.میدونم یه خرده تاپیک قدیمی هست اما خب...

                        جناب نجفی اون برد نمونه و سیستم عامل رو که فرمودین آماده شده؟

                        دیدگاه


                          #42
                          پاسخ : درباره آینده ARM های ST

                          نوشته اصلی توسط شاهرخ
                          سلام و وقت بخیر.میدونم یه خرده تاپیک قدیمی هست اما خب...

                          جناب نجفی اون برد نمونه و سیستم عامل رو که فرمودین آماده شده؟
                          سلام به همه دوستان
                          حتما در هفته آینده میزارم
                          خ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

                          دیدگاه


                            #43
                            پاسخ : درباره آینده ARM های ST

                            نوشته اصلی توسط حمید نجفی
                            با stm32f103 شروع کنی بهتره
                            یک پیشنهاد خوب دارم- میتونی با سیستم عامل و خیلی حرفه ایی کار کنی
                            سیستم عامل freeRTOS رو دانلود کن-در داخلش برای stm32f103 و آرم های دیگه نمونه آماده شده داره
                            میتونی براش تسک تعریف کنی و حلقه های موازی راه اندازی کنی
                            سلام اگر ممکن هست یک مقدار در مورد این os راهنمایی کنید. ممنون

                            دیدگاه


                              #44
                              پاسخ : درباره آینده ARM های ST

                              جناب نجفی.... :sad:
                              منتظریم.... :cry2:

                              دیدگاه


                                #45
                                پاسخ : درباره آینده ARM های ST

                                نوشته اصلی توسط شاهرخ
                                جناب نجفی.... :sad:
                                منتظریم.... :cry2:
                                شرمندم
                                به کل فراموش کرده بود
                                اگه قسم بخورم وقت سر خاروندن ندارم باورتون میشه :cry:
                                چشم
                                خدا گفت : به جهنم ببریدش، او برگشت و با تعجب به خدا نگاه کرد. خدا گفت : به بهشت ببریدش. فرشتگان پرسیدند: چرا؟! خدا گفت : او هنوز به من امیدوار است...

                                دیدگاه

                                لطفا صبر کنید...
                                X